Hi alois, I was wondering if the backhand topspin is an advanced stroke. Because I am training for a long time in basic and intermediate level but still my coach hasn't started teaching the backhand topspin. Some coaches also consider this stroke as the most difficult stroke on table tennis.

Is it a good idea to learn the backhand topspin personally without coaches advice? I watched  your backhand topspin video but of course I can't absorb all information from it.

Hi Eugene,

A basic topspin is OK to learn from fairly early on.  As we teach that the strokes build on each other, the topspin is just an extension of the counterhit.
